What affects the price

The final price for your gas fireplace installation depends on several moving parts. It starts with the unit itself—whether you choose a basic insert or a high-end designer model with custom stone work. We also look at your existing venting setup; if we need to run new lines or modify your chimney, labor costs will increase. Gas line access and electrical requirements are other variables that shift the total investment. We can provide ex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

Can you put a gas fireplace insert in an existing fireplace?

Yes, gas fireplace inserts are specifically designed for installation into existing masonry or factory-built fireplaces. This is a popular and effective upgrade for many Irving homes, offering both heat and aesthetic appeal. The licensed pros will confirm compatibility with your current fireplace.

What is the lifespan of a gas fireplace?

With professional installation and regular maintenance by licensed pros serving Irving, a gas fireplace insert can typically last between 15 to 20 years or longer. Annual inspections and cleaning are essential for ensuring its continued safe and efficient operation. This helps maintain peak performance.
